One of the most relevant indicators in a financial analysis is the outcome of the ECONOMIC VALUE ADDED EVA because it determines the remaining value between the total income and the deduction of the expenses including the opportunity cost of the capital and the taxes. This is the reason why private companies use this indicator to measure the efficiency and the management that had been done at a certain moment in order to show if it is sustainable in the long term. This is why it was consider necessary to diagnose if the public companies have this indicator as a source for making decisions or if only the traditional financial indicators are included as reference. Taking into account the above, Pereira was used as a sample, specifically the companies that have permitted the city s development such as the companies that focus on transportation (Matecana International Airport, Terminal de Transportes de Pereira S.A and Megabus S.A) due to its strategic geographical location which connects with the main cities of the country and answers if the public companies have the ECONOMIC VALUE ADDED from the transportation sector in the city of Pereira between the years 2007 to 2011. In order to make the diagnosis, the historical information was collected through an information system designed by the Treasury Ministry and directly with every company. With this, a diagnosis is able to be made with the three public transportation companies in Pereira where is determine if value is created or destroyed and the tendency is established from the same result, therefore some recommendations are presented for each company involved in this topic.
